Frequency is important for games, determining the FPS rate, plus for some 3D-programs when playing video effects. Higher clock speeds mean faster and more responsive video editing cards. For this reason, I recommend as the best graphics card for video editing and rendering one with a minimum capacity of 4 GB, but ideally from 6 GB or higher for a smooth 4K, with a newer memory type and wide bandwidth. The greater or wider the ability, the faster, and with new types of GDDR6 and HBM2 memory this characteristic benefits only. Memory bandwidth and its type are also specifications that affect the data movement speed relative to the GPU. If your graphics processor does not have enough video memory, then the computer uses CPU for processing, even with the acceleration of the graphics processor for transferring some load to the best GPU for editing. Higher quality video and resolution with complex editing tasks will require more space. The more a graphics card for video editing can store, the more tasks are performed simultaneously. For games, VRAM will determine the resolution and level of detail. While the graphics card transmits and converts video data, it stores temporary information on the disk or RAM of the graphics card. The best video editing graphics card for professional needs will be more expensive, have certified drivers, and will often be optimized for certain applications. For Nvidia, that would be the GeForce GTX/RTX brand for the prior and Quadro/Titan for the latter at AMD, the Radeon RX/Vega/VII is for consumers and the Radeon Pro/Instinct is for professional needs. Two kinds are distinguished: for a consumer (designer or gamer) or a professional. Under equal conditions, Nvidia products have a higher price and are more responsive in many applications, while AMD cards are noisier and more energy-intensive, but for applications on the OpenCL platform the latter is surpassing the competitors and acts as the best graphics card for video editing.

The more recent is the model, the more cores and processing power, respectively. Nvidia uses Cuda cores to describe graphics power, AMD refers to its GCN cores. I will clarify some future trends and technologies, they may affect your choice of the best GPU for video editing.
